#d71986 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d71986 is composed of 84.3% red, 9.8% green and 52.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 88.4% magenta, 37.7% yellow and 15.7% black. It has a hue angle of 325.6 degrees, a saturation of 79.2% and a lightness of 47.1%. #d71986 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ff32ff with #af000d. Closest websafe color is: #cc0099.

Shades and Tints of #d71986

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040003 is the darkest color, while #fdf2f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#d71986

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7b7578 is the less saturated color, while #e90789 is the most saturated one.
